Output 851c00393d301bce3b8caab78a281bede0f7d56ba8c1502a6c516288e95a712d:0

value
1835285
script pubkey
OP_0 OP_PUSHBYTES_20 de4062ba2b9b973f05a0200d8c512d1fbb2bbf2a
address
bc1qmeqx9w3tnwtn7pdqyqxcc5fdr7ajh0e25d7qwk
transaction
851c00393d301bce3b8caab78a281bede0f7d56ba8c1502a6c516288e95a712d